Resources for Human Development is a drug and alcohol treatment program for people living in the Industry area and battling a drug and alcohol use disorder and co-occurring mental health disorder. It provides services like dual diagnosis drug rehab, group therapy, matrix model, contingency management/motivational incentive, cognitive/behavior therapy, brief intervention approach and more, that are in line with its philosophy of evidence based treatments that are proven effective.
In the same way, Resources for Human Development believes in individual treatment to ensure that their patients achieve the best possible results. The drug and alcohol rehab program has also specialized in other treatments like transgender or (LGBT) clients, suicide prevention services, treatment for spanish-speaking clients, social skills development, domestic violence, child care for clients children - among many others. All these services are also provided by Resources for Human Development in a variety of settings like long term drug abuse treatment, short term treatment centers, inpatient detox facilities, inpatient rehab facilities, outpatient hospital programs, as well as others.
Further, it has aftercare programs and other treatment methods created to help you achieve permanent sobriety. These programs have made sure that Resources for Human Development has a special place within the local community, especially because they promote both positive short and long term outcomes for the clients who enroll into this addiction treatment center. Last but not least, Resources for Human Development accepts private pay, private health insurance, military insurance, medicare, medicaid, state education funds, access to recovery (atr) voucher and others.
